Abstract

This activity aims to develop the character of the young generation with good physical health through military education at Dodik Belanegara Rindam III Siliwangi, West Bandung. The methods applied include the preparation and implementation of the program, involving the entire academic community. The evaluation results show that the activity went smoothly, and the participants successfully achieved the set goals, showing improvements in physical health and character strengthening through discipline and teamwork. The discussion covers the program's success, involvement of all parties, and benefits felt by the participants. Limitations in logistics and the need for more in-depth evaluation are identified as areas for improvement. Meanwhile, suggestions for further development include the application of comprehensive evaluation methods, increased inter-institutional collaboration, and the development of a more contextual curriculum. Key findings from this study include the program's success in shaping the character and health of the younger generation, highlighting the importance of military education as a means of holistic character formation at the higher education level. These findings provide a basis for the development of similar programs in the future, with a focus on the necessary improvements to enhance their positive impact.

Abstract

This activity aims to evaluate the effectiveness of socialization and mentoring activities in managing Business Identification Numbers (NIB) in Singosari District, Malang, East Java. The main objective is to increase the understanding and awareness of Micro, Small, and Medium Enterprises (MSMEs) about the importance of business legality and NIB management procedures. This activity was carried out from January to March 2024 involving 20 MSMEs and led by lecturers from the Indonesian School of Economics, Surabaya. The method includes socialization and individual consultation sessions to provide practical information and direct guidance in managing NIB. Evaluation using a qualitative approach shows that socialization and mentoring activities are effective in increasing the understanding and confidence of MSMEs in managing NIB. Participants experienced an increase in knowledge about the benefits of NIB, such as access to financing and opportunities for participation in government programs. However, there are limitations in the accessibility and sustainability of the program. Suggestions for the future include expanding the reach of socialization, strengthening cooperation, and utilizing technology to support the sustainable growth of MSMEs in the region. This activity makes a positive contribution to supporting MSMEs in managing their businesses legally and sustainably in Singosari District.

Abstract

This activities is based on the low capability of teachers in implementing the learning process with the teaching factory model at SMK Muhammadiyah Kutowinangun. The appropriate teaching factory learning approach used at SMK Muhammadiyah Kutowinangun because it produces competent and work-ready graduates. The purpose of this research is to improve teacher capability to be more productive in implementing learning with the teaching factory approach. The focus of this research is on productive teachers at SMK Muhammadiyah Kutowinangun. The challenges of this research experienced by teachers because they are required to leave the teacher-centered learning strategy to the student-centered learning strategy. This school action research was carried out in two cycles in each cycle through the stages of planning, implementation, observation and reflection. The results of this study obtained a value with an average of 94 (A) and a percentage of completeness of 91.67%. With this training, productive teachers at SMK Muhammadiyah Kutowinangun are able to implement teaching factory learning better. The conclusion of this research is that the workshop carried out is expected to be able to provide an increase in the capability of teachers and educators in the learning process using the teaching factory learning model.
